Проект не ведет коммерческой деятельности и публикует материалы из открытых источников для ознакомления с актуальными технологиями.

Статьи

Уровень 0, уровень 1 и уровень 2: в чем разница?

Концепция уровней — это категоризация блокчейнов, необходимая для быстрого понимания того, как конкретный проект вписывается в экосистему в целом.

С момента создания Биткойна в 2009 году технология блокчейна сильно развилась. Среди множества достижений одним из наиболее значительных является концепция блокчейнов «Уровень 0», «Уровень 1» и «Уровень 2». Эти термины относятся к разным уровням стека блокчейна, и понимание различий между ними имеет решающее значение для всех, кто хочет ориентироваться в сложном мире технологии блокчейн.

В этой статье мы четко объясним, что означает каждый термин.

Что такое блокчейн?

Прежде чем мы углубимся в слои, давайте освежим в памяти то, что на самом деле представляет собой блокчейн.

Согласно официальному определению, блокчейн — это цифровой реестр/распределенная база данных, совместно используемая сетевыми узлами в одноранговой сети. Информация в блокчейне хранится в цифровом формате в виде блоков. Каждая из них связана с предыдущей (отсюда и название — блокчейн, цепочка блоков), что делает изменение данных практически невозможным.

Одним из самых больших преимуществ технологии блокчейн является то, что она полностью устраняет необходимость в третьей стороне, поскольку участники сети могут общаться напрямую в одноранговой сети.



Смарт-контракты — это программы, хранящиеся в блокчейне, которые выполняются при соблюдении определенных критериев. Это упрощает программирование блокчейнов и расширяет их полезность за пределы хранения данных.

Где все начинается

Слой 1 и Уровень 2 (также известные как Слой 1 и Слой 2 или Слой 1 и Слой 2) — это термины, которые часто используются, и оба они имеют двойное значение. Когда кто-то упоминает Слой 1, это может означать:

  1. Базовый блокчейн уровня 1, такой как Биткойн, Эфириум, Солана, Кардано и многие другие.
  2. Решение для масштабирования уровня 1.

В первом случае это фундаментальный слой, на котором могут быть построены другие слои. Ethereum предоставляет базовую инфраструктуру и поддерживает сеть валидаторов, обеспечивая безопасность всех участников.

Решение для масштабирования уровня 1 — это изменение, вносимое непосредственно в базовый уровень для улучшения масштабируемости сети, децентрализации или безопасности. Например, увеличение размера блока может привести к обработке большего количества транзакций. Другие методы масштабирования уровня 1 включают сегментирование, изменение механизма консенсуса и многое другое. Проблема с масштабированием уровня 1 заключается в том, что его сложно реализовать, и не все в сети обязательно согласятся. Существует не один случай, когда это приводило к хардфорку блокчейна.

Ethereum, без сомнения, является крупнейшим блокчейном смарт-контрактов. У блокчейна больше всего пользователей, но он страдает некоторыми проблемами, которые невозможно решить непосредственно в основном блокчейне. Здесь в дело вступает слой 2.

Улучшение блокчейна уровня 1

Как и определение уровня 1, термин «уровень 2» также имеет двоякое значение. С одной стороны, люди используют его для описания блокчейна, построенного на базовом уровне (уровень 1). С другой стороны, уровень 2 может относиться к решению масштабирования, которое перемещает вычисления из основной цепи во вторичный парацен. Блокчейны уровня 2 могут обеспечить масштабируемость и новые функции для уже существующего уровня 1. Лучшим примером здесь является Ethereum.

Если вы когда-либо использовали сеть Ethereum, вы, вероятно, знаете, что транзакции могут быть дорогими. Самый распространенный способ снизить плату за газ (транзакционные издержки) и увеличить пропускную способность (скорость) — использовать решения для масштабирования уровня 2. Решения масштабирования уровня 2 разгружают первичный блокчейн, перекладывая вычисления на вторичный. Это делает транзакции намного быстрее и дешевле, чем в основной цепочке, и позволяет создавать децентрализованные приложения. Уже существует множество решений для масштабирования уровня 2 для сети Ethereum, таких как Arbitrum, Polygon, Optimism, StarkNet и многие другие.

Что такое блокчейн уровня 0?

Решения для масштабирования уровня 1 и уровня 2 направлены на улучшение масштабируемости блокчейнов уровня 1 и добавление новых функций. Интероперабельность — это то, что многие из нас видят в ближайшем будущем блокчейнов, но не многие проекты активно работают над этим. Что, если бы существовало решение, устраняющее эти проблемы?

Блокчейны уровня 0 пытаются решить проблему еще до того, как она возникнет. Давайте на мгновение представим, что решения блокчейна/уровня 2 — это разные компании, расположенные в одном здании (уровень 1). Если это так, то блокчейны уровня 0 можно назвать землей, на которой построены эти здания.

Polkadot (DOT), пожалуй, самый известный пример блокчейна нулевого уровня. Он поддерживает целую экосистему различных блокчейнов первого уровня, которые могут взаимодействовать друг с другом, решая проблему функциональной совместимости. Разработчики могут легко строить, не беспокоясь о том, что их проект будет изолирован в той же цепочке блоков. Распространенная проблема масштабируемости, которая затрагивает более одной сети, также легко решается, поскольку рабочая нагрузка от одного блокчейна может быть легко распределена между другими уровнями 1.

Заключение

Технология блокчейн быстро развивалась в последнее десятилетие. Улучшения вносятся каждый год, и решения некоторых основных проблем, с которыми сталкивается отрасль, уже найдены. Всего несколько лет назад трилемма блокчейна утверждала, что ни один блокчейн не может одновременно обеспечить децентрализацию, масштабируемость и безопасность. Благодаря блокчейнам уровня 0 и масштабирующим решениям уровня 2 справедливость этого утверждения уже находится под большим вопросом. Поскольку технология уже существует, остается только массовое внедрение разработчиками и пользователями.


Подборка статей по криптовалютам и технологии блокчейн. Подпишитесь на нас в социальных сетях.

Информация для Вас была полезна?
0
0
0
0
0
0
0

Похожие статьи

Кнопка «Наверх»